can't import into address book

on Outlook 2000, when I open the Address Book, the
selection of both "import" and "export" functions are
greyed out (unavailable). Need to import .ldif files into
this address book. Help section has nothing on choices
being unavailable. thanks for the help
Russ Valentine [MVP-Outlook] - 01 Feb 2004 12:10 GMT
The Address Book is not used for importing . The Contacts Folder is. That's
where all your data resides.
